Output 52f73d21cb212c8c062df3aa2587c555826448b20979a6b8cdf7e2387eb5553a:41

value
725553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 579d372193531552837f0db580c41f3991161110 OP_EQUAL
address
39gH3kJec15nhQvx8QMVdo9muEDMeUTS9h
transaction
52f73d21cb212c8c062df3aa2587c555826448b20979a6b8cdf7e2387eb5553a
spent
true